How they compare

Congo, Democratic Republic of the currently reports 33.1% against 25.0% in Congo, a difference of 8.1%.

That makes Congo, Democratic Republic of the's figure about 1.3 times Congo's.

The two have swapped places 5 times across 28 shared years of data; in 1994 it was Congo ahead.

Congo, Democratic Republic of the ranks 2nd and Congo ranks 4th of 184 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Congo, Democratic Republic of the averaged higher in 1 and Congo in 3.

Natural resource depletion is the sum of net forest depletion, energy depletion, and mineral depletion. Net forest depletion is unit resource rents times the excess of roundwood harvest over natural growth. Energy depletion is the ratio of the value of the stock of energy resources to the remaining reserve lifetime (capped at 25 years). It covers coal, crude oil, and natural gas. Mineral depletion is the ratio of the value of the stock of mineral resources to the remaining reserve lifetime (capped at 25 years). It covers tin, gold, lead, zinc, iron, copper, nickel, silver, bauxite, and phosphate. This indicator is expressed as a percentage of Gross National Income (GNI) which is the total income earned by all residents within an economic territory during an accounting period. It is equal to gross domestic product plus earned income receivable from abroad minus earned income payable abroad.
